# Log sampling for the Wrennet notification service
# This service emits roughly 40k log lines per minute at peak, so we
# sample INFO at 5% and keep WARN/ERROR at 100%. If support needs full
# traces for an incident, flip sample_rate to 1.0 for no more than one
# hour — the sink fills quickly. Sampled logs are written to the store below.

replica DSN, yadup-hahig: mongodb://gilys_svc:Mx@db-5f8f.norvasoft.internal:5432/eliion

## Building Access — Spares Room (Hullbrook Annex)

Contractors: the spare hardware room is down the east corridor on the ground floor, third door on the left. Sign in at the front desk first and grab a visitor lanyard. Anything you take out, jot it in the blue logbook — yes, even the little stuff. The door self-locks, so don't wedge it. To get in, punch in the code below.

staff pass of hagug-taguf = bdg-HJ-9

Facilities Ticket — Pool Car Key Cabinet

The key cabinet for the pool cars at the Larkfield Depot has a sticking lock: the door needs several attempts to open, which delays morning bookings. Please service or replace the mechanism by Friday, as the Tovan delivery runs start early next week. In the meantime, reception staff should log every key taken out and returned on the clipboard beside the cabinet. The current cabinet access code is below.

door code, taweg-bagef: bdg-PB-2

Handover Note — Directors' Transition

To department heads: as I hand responsibilities to Director Velmara, please note that discussions with Quorrin Systems regarding a possible acquisition of their Harthway logistics arm remain at an exploratory stage. Due diligence materials are with Corporate Development. Treat all related correspondence as restricted until a formal announcement. Velmara will chair the next steering session. The confidential summary of our intentions follows below.

board note of kadug-tawig: Only 5 of the 100 pilot accounts renewed Oliath, so a churn review is set for April 15.